Controllers may have fewer input options to work with, but those inputs are sometimes more precise than the binary input of a keyboard. Analog joysticks may lack the precision and speed of a mouse, but if you press forward slightly the character might walk, and if you push harder, they might run.Is it easier to aim on PC?
It's true that console games have aim assist much more often than PC games. It's harder to accurately aim the reticle (the spotting scope used when aiming) using a controller, than it is with a keyboard and mouse. Console aim assist helps console games feel better to play when using a controller.What are the most common PC game controls?
